Sainsbury's
If you're looking to stock up on your favourite UK products, online grocery shopping at Sainsbury's is a great alternative. The site allows you to keep track of your favorite items, making it easier to add them to your order. You can sign up for delivery services that can help you save money.
Sainsbury's is a major UK retailer with more than 1,400 stores and online, is the largest retailer in the nation. The company was founded in 1869 by John James Sainsbury and his wife Mary Ann in Drury Lane, London. It is renowned for its exceptional customer service and the quality of its food and drinks.
The company's primary focus is food, but it also runs a range of retail stores, including clothing and home furnishing. Aldi has a lesser assortment of products however, it has some of the cheapest prices in the nation. The store's motto is "less is more," and it focuses on own-brand products to keep costs low. In reality 90% of their items are own-brand, which means they can save money on branding and packaging. They also require their suppliers to ship their products in ready-to-use boxes which reduces costs.
